Turning Pay Day Into a Planning Moment

Payday can bring relief, excitement and a strange rush to spend all at once. I like to treat it as a small planning window. It is one of the few moments in the month when the picture is freshest.

Planning works best when it is built for your real life. I do not believe in plans that only survive when nothing goes wrong. A useful plan leaves room for tired days, family needs, changing prices and the occasional human moment.

Build the support

Before buying anything extra, give each part of your money a job. Bills, food, travel, debt payments, savings, investing and joy all deserve to be seen. Even if the amounts are small, naming them helps you feel less pushed around by the month.

A kinder finish

Leave room for real life. A plan that includes no treats, no transport surprises and no tired decisions is unlikely to hold. I would rather create a budget that admits I am human than one that looks perfect for two days and then collapses.

There is no prize for making this harder than it needs to be. When money feels tender, the tone we use with ourselves matters. A calm note, a reminder on the phone, a named savings pot, a short check in or one honest conversation can be enough to bring the subject back within reach.

Payday planning is not about controlling every penny. It is about beginning the month with a little more choice and a little less fog.
